Program Sample Plan

Program name: Food Science B.S.
Sub-plan: Food Science Track A
Sample Plan: Food Science Track A Sample Plan
Total Credits: 120.0
The sample plan below shows you one of several possible ways to complete this degree. Your academic plan may look different if you have already fulfilled some requirements, if you have multiple course options to choose from in your major, or if courses don't fit your schedule in a given term. Use Graduation Planner to make your customized plan, and work with your academic adviser to ensure that you are on track to graduate on time.
Year 1 - Fall Semester: 15.0 cr
MATH 1142 - Short Calculus : 4.0 cr : MATH
FSCN 1102 - Food: Safety, Risks, and Technology : 3.0 cr : CIV
CHEM 1061 - Chemical Principles I : 3.0 cr : PHYS
CHEM 1065 - Chemical Principles I Laboratory : 1.0 cr : PHYS
WRIT 1301 (or 1401, contingent on placement) 4.0 cr
Year 1 - Spring Semester: 15.0 cr
BIOL 1009 - General Biology : 4.0 cr : BIOL
PHYS 1301W - Introductory Physics for Science and Engineering I : 4.0 cr : PHYS, WI
CHEM 1062 - Chemical Principles II : 3.0 cr : PHYS
CHEM 1066 - Chemical Principles II Laboratory : 1.0 cr : PHYS
LE (Historical Perspectives) :3.0 cr
Year 2 - Fall Semester: 16.0 cr
CHEM 2301 - Organic Chemistry I : 3.0 cr
FSCN 2021 - Introductory Microbiology : 4.0 cr
FSCN 3102 - Introduction to Food Science : 3.0 cr
LE (Technology and Society) :3.0 cr
LE (Literature) :3.0 cr
Year 2 - Spring Semester: 15.0 cr
CHEM 2302 - Organic Chemistry II : 3.0 cr
BIOC 3021 - Biochemistry : 3.0 cr
FSCN 1112 - Principles of Nutrition : 3.0 cr : TS
COMM 1101 - Introduction to Public Speaking : 3.0 cr : CIV
LE (Global Perspectives) :3.0 cr
Year 3 - Fall Semester: 14.0 cr
BBE 4744 - Engineering Principles for Biological Scientists : 4.0 cr
FSCN 4112 - Food Chemistry and Functional Foods : 3.0 cr
WRIT 3562W - Technical and Professional Writing : 4.0 cr : WI
LE (Writing Intensive - Lower Division) :3.0 cr
Year 3 - Spring Semester: 14.0 cr
CHEM 2311 - Organic Lab : 4.0 cr
STAT 3011 - Introduction to Statistical Analysis : 4.0 cr : MATH
FSCN 4121 - Food Microbiology : 3.0 cr
FSCN 4332 - Food Processing Operations : 3.0 cr
Year 4 - Fall Semester: 16.0 cr
FSCN 4122 - Food Fermentations and Biotechnology : 2.0 cr
FSCN 4123 - Molecular Biology for Applied Scientists : 1.0 cr
FSCN 4131 - Food Quality : 3.0 cr
FSCN 4312W - Food Analysis : 4.0 cr : WI
LE (Diversity and Soc Justice US) :3.0 cr
Elective :3.0 cr
Year 4 - Spring Semester: 15.0 cr
FSCN 4311 - Chemical Reactions in Food Systems : 2.0 cr
FSCN 4481 - Sensory Evaluation of Food Quality : 1.0 cr
FSCN 4349 - Food Science Capstone : 2.0 cr
LE (Social Sciences) :3.0 cr
LE (Environment) :4.0 cr
LE (Arts/Humanities) :3.0 cr
